WebMuch of the one and a half million pesos worth of treasure-aboard worth today perhaps $400 million-was assigned to the Santa Margarita and the new ship, the Nuestra Senora de Atocha. The Atocha had been built in the Havana shipyard and, sure to bring her good luck, was named for the most revered religious shrine in Spain. WebAtocha shipwreck is one such shipwreck, it sunk in the water along with a fleet of other ships due to the impact of the hurricane that had hit the coast of Florida in 1622. The Spanish treasure galleon was delayed in departure from Havana due to the loading of the treasure into it, which took 2 months.
